The Fredericksburg and Walkerton, Virginia community is mourning the untimely death of beloved native and renowned racer, Travis Taylor.

According to , Travis Glen Taylor passed away on November 16, 2026, at the untimely age of 42; however, the cause of his death has not yet been disclosed.

Born on March 6, 1983, to parents Bruce Glen Taylor and Robin Dix Taylor, Travis touched the lives of many with his amazing racing and hunting skills and his kind-hearted nature.

He was an avid hunter and the third-generation leader of Taylor Hunt Club.

Similarly, Travis Taylor was a beloved member of the Virginia racing community, earning several honorable titles throughout his life.

He won four straight titles of modified champion at Newtown Dragway and eight titles of Footbrake Champion at Colonial Beach Dragway.

Furthermore, Travis is a proud alum of Virginia Tech, where he was an integral part of Virginia Tech’s Baja racing team.

In addition to his racing and hunting career, Travis Taylor also built his reputation in the community as a remarkable mechanical engineer.

Travis Taylor Worked at Kaeser Compressors and Ran His Family Farm

Earning his Mechanical Engineering degree from Virginia Tech in 2006, Travis began his career as an engineer.

He worked for Kaeser Compressors Inc., one of the largest providers of compressed air systems and solutions based in Fredericksburg, for over 12 years until his recent demise.

Likewise, Travis traveled to Germany and throughout the US as the lead design Engineer for their special projects, building his reputation as a respected engineer.

In addition to his engineering career, Travis ran his family’s century-old Holly Ridge Farm in Virginia.

The untimely death of Travis Taylor has left a profound void in the lives of his family, friends, and loved ones.

Many of his loved ones are paying tribute to the late Travis and extending their heartfelt condolences to his family during this difficult time.

Travis Taylor is survived by his wife of 18 years, Kelly Renee Fenton Taylor, daughter, Abigial ‘Abby’ Lynn Taylor, parents Bruce Glen Taylor and Robin Dix Taylor, brother and his wife, Adam and Leslie Taylor, nieces Hayden, Evalee, and Ellie Wayne Taylor, maternal grandmother, Peggy Ann Davis Dix, mother and father-in-law, Debbie and Don Fenton and the entire family.

His wife, Kelly, took to her Instagram to pay tribute to the late Travis Taylor by sharing a beautiful post that reads:

“For 18 years, you worked your butt off giving Abby and I everything we ever wanted. The most selfless person with the kindest heart. I’m so very sorry for the suffering you went through the last 6 months. You didn’t deserve that. I’m glad you’re no longer in pain, but it’s just not fair. It’s not fair. I will miss you every day, until then….. 💔😢”

Travis’ family has organized a celebration of life for him on Thursday, November 20, 2026, at 11:00 a.m., at Bruington Baptist Church, 4784 The Trail, Bruington, VA 23023.

The family will receive loved ones following the service at Holly Ridge, 2287 Rosemount Road, Walkerton.
